WebWhen a pitch matching is performed it is recommended to confirm the results with an Octave Confusion Test. Octave confusion appears when an individual identifies a specific frequency as the pitch match of his tinnitus; but with further testing, the identification tinnitus is actually identified at one octave above the pitch match. WebResults: The iPod-based procedure resulted in lower pitch matches as compared with the conventional audiometry. Psychometric qualities such as test-retest reliability of both methods were comparable. Participants rated the iPod-based procedure as easier to perform and more comfortable to use.
